The cost of a plumber ranges from $ 45 to as high as hundreds of dollars depending on the nature of the damage and the cause of the issue. A typical plumbing repair is $ 316 to $773. The typical repair bill can range between $177 and over a thousand dollars. Plumbers can also charge extra for emergency or after hours work, additional supplies required, and transportation time. All of these factors can increase the cost, especially if there is more than one person involved in the plumbing issue.
